Output 94de274868d6ca3202c482e47423ff77e22f2006f8bbc03e71cafbca35a77e06:1

value
995150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f12b2f590ccaf31ec5982242870d26e56a86b4ad OP_EQUAL
address
3PgCWKPyUkmE2P1GRJ27foNLK6XPiQtdA4
transaction
94de274868d6ca3202c482e47423ff77e22f2006f8bbc03e71cafbca35a77e06
confirmations
340587
spent
true